WebAny selective school can achieve better than average results, and Church and other faith schools are selective: They usually take a less than representative sample of deprived children and more than their share of the children of ambitious and wealthier parents. In 2009 in the UK, the Jewish Free School lost a case in which the school rejected a male applicant on the grounds that his mother's Jewish conversion was not recognized by the school's Orthodox chief rabbi.
